Output 8dd59578eab372c3f821dc6b26fa4b32c4705af067c9a5fa46987242ed0856c0:0

value
1351230000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ae9158c3297330aa9c140e885a8bf15f886f57f OP_EQUALVERIFY OP_CHECKSIG
address
1F86HWozFRXGzB5HKdsKc2PrJHvngWaX6j
transaction
8dd59578eab372c3f821dc6b26fa4b32c4705af067c9a5fa46987242ed0856c0
confirmations
598288
spent
true